Bradley T. Hughes 3c74720f74 Assign function argument to class member, not to itself
The 'worker' function argument shadows the class member of the same
name, and 'worker = worker;' assigns the function argument to itself,
not to the member as intended.

examples/tutorials/threads/movedobject/thread.cpp:69: warning:
explicitly assigning a variable of type 'QObject *' to itself [-Wself-
    worker = worker;
    ~~~~~~ ^ ~~~~~~

#include "thread.h"
/*
* QThread derived class with additional capability to move a QObject to the
* new thread, to stop the thread and move the QObject back to the thread where
*it came from.
*/
Thread::Thread( QObject *parent)
: QThread (parent)
{
//we need a class that receives signals from other threads and emits a signal in response
shutDownHelper=new QSignalMapper;
shutDownHelper->setMapping(this,0);
connect(this, SIGNAL(started()), this, SLOT(setReadyStatus() ), Qt::DirectConnection);
connect(this, SIGNAL(aboutToStop()), shutDownHelper, SLOT(map()) );
}
//------------------------------------------------------
Thread::~Thread()
{
delete shutDownHelper;
}
//------------------------------------------------------
// starts thread, moves worker to this thread and blocks
void Thread::launchWorker(QObject *worker)
{
this->worker = worker;
start();
worker->moveToThread(this);
shutDownHelper->moveToThread(this);
connect(shutDownHelper, SIGNAL(mapped(int) ), this, SLOT(stopExecutor()), Qt::DirectConnection );
mutex.lock();
waitCondition.wait(&mutex);
}
//------------------------------------------------------
// puts a command to stop processing in the event queue of worker thread
void Thread::stop()
{
emit aboutToStop();
}
//------------------------------------------------------
// methods above this line should be called in gui thread context
// methods below this line are private and will be run in secondary thread context
//------------------------------------------------------
void Thread::stopExecutor() //secondary thread context
{
exit();
}
//------------------------------------------------------
void Thread::setReadyStatus()
{
waitCondition.wakeAll();
}
